Deployment and Configuration</strong></h3><p>Deploying Chrome across multiple devices is a fundamental task. Administrators must:</p><ul> <li>Install Chrome browser across enterprise systems</li> <li>Configure default settings and policies</li> <li>Manage updates and version control</li> <li>Customize browser settings for organizational needs</li> </ul><p>Efficient deployment ensures consistency and reduces manual effort.</p><h3><strong>2. Policy Management</strong></h3><p>Policy management allows administrators to control how Chrome is used within an organization. This includes:</p><ul> <li>Setting user and device policies</li> <li>Restricting access to certain websites or features</li> <li>Enforcing safe browsing and security settings</li> <li>Managing extensions and plugins</li> </ul><p>Proper policy management helps maintain a secure and controlled browsing environment.</p><h3><strong>3. Security and Data Protection</strong></h3><p>Security is a top priority in enterprise environments. Professionals must:</p><ul> <li>Implement data protection measures</li> <li>Configure safe browsing and phishing protection</li> <li>Manage certificates and encryption settings</li> <li>Prevent data leaks through browser controls</li> </ul><p>These measures ensure that sensitive organizational data remains protected.</p><h3><strong>4. User and Device Management</strong></h3><p>Managing users and devices is essential for maintaining control over browser usage. Administrators should be able to:</p><ul> <li>Assign policies based on user roles</li> <li>Manage Chrome OS devices</li> <li>Monitor device activity and compliance</li> <li>Support remote and hybrid work environments</li> </ul><p>Effective management improves productivity and reduces risks.</p><h3><strong>5. Monitoring and Troubleshooting</strong></h3><p>Continuous monitoring ensures smooth operations.
